Find the difference between the compound interest and simple interest for 2 years on Rs. 10,000 at the rate 12 p.c.p.a.

Explanation

The difference between compound interest (CI) and simple interest (SI) for 2 years is given by the formula P * (R/100)^2. Given P = Rs. 10,000, R = 12 p.c.p.a. So, Difference = 10000 * (12/100)^2 = 10000 * (0.12)^2 = 10000 * 0.0144 = Rs. 144.
